Existing law vests the Public Utilities Commission with regulatory authority over public utilities, including electrical corporations. Existing law authorizes the commission to fix the rates and charges for every public utility and requires that those rates and charges be just and reasonable.

This bill would authorize the commission to assess the extent to which electrical corporation costs associated with new loads from data centers result in cost shifts to other electrical corporation customers, as provided. The bill would require the commission to submit an assessment completed pursuant to that authorization to the relevant policy committees of the Legislature and to publicly post a copy of the assessment on the commissions internet website on or before January 1, 2027.
